Subject: Survey crate pickup — Fennick job

Hi dispatch,

The crate of survey instruments for the Fennick Ridge project is sitting in the records room, labelled and strapped. It's heavier than it looks, so send someone with a trolley. Destination is the Calder & Moss field office. Records team just needs the waybill copy back. The courier's confidential hand-over instruction follows:

dispatch memo: the istwyn norwyn courier leaves the lamael kaswyn briwyn tamix jorael gorix zoreth holir ledger at gate 3079 under passcode 677723

A: Usually no. The Thornvale capacitive sensors drift a few tenths of a degree per month and are corrected by the weekly auto-calibration cycle. If drift exceeds 1.5°C, run a manual calibration from the service panel and note it in the maintenance log. Persistent drift after manual calibration indicates a failing sensor head, which contractors should not replace themselves. To arrange a replacement, contact the controls team.

alerts address for kafof-bagag: kasael@olvarqdyn.corp

FINANCE REVIEW SUMMARY — PILOT CHURN

Churn in the Larkspur pilot exceeded forecast, concentrated among small accounts onboarded in the first wave. Revenue impact is modest; acquisition spend on the cohort is written off. Retention fixes ship next cycle. Margin on remaining pilot accounts holds above plan. The board should read the confidential note below before the pilot go/no-go decision.

board note of kawig-tahog: Ulairax Works is in early talks to buy Noriusix Works for about $31.4 million. The Pelmir launch date is April 2, and nothing goes to the press before then.

TICKET FAC-2291 — Pool car key cabinet

Key cabinet for pool cars has moved from reception to the Facilities hub, Level G, Branmore Building. Team assistants: keys must be signed out in the ledger and returned same day. Cabinet is on a keypad lock now, not the old padlock. Shared access code for assistants is below.

door code, hahop-bawif: bdg-B-76